Galway Guide

From Lonely Planet to The New York Times, Galway has been voted the 'friendliest' and 'most charming' city by a number of famous publications around the world. Galway is often referred to as the “Cultural Heart of Ireland” as it is most associated with the Irish language, music, song and dance traditions.
